
We work hard to ensure that the MS Support Centre is a very warm and welcoming place. You will meet a large number of people who have MS and other neurological conditions - some walking, some who use wheelchairs - but all of whom are happy to chat about their particular experiences and pass on any tips about particular ways they manage their condition. This mutual support is one of the major strengths of the MS Support Centre. Equally important is the wide range of therapies that are available to members. We encourage you to take advantage of as many as you feel comfortable with - the cost of all therapies is subsidised by the Centre. But along with any physical improvement or stabilisation amongst people with a neurological condition, there is the feeling of regaining control over your life. As our logo states “self help is our way of action’ - and it works.
